Also, only 9 power levels wasn’t enough. It was very powerful (nice when I wanted full power) but the steps in power were too big. For many things the only options were too hot or too cold.
The old Frigidaire (Eletrolux) induction range I am still using uses .5 steps from “Power Boil” (10) down to 3. From power level 3 down it offers .2 steps, so 3, 2.8, 2.6, etc.
